But its really hard to learn
it when there is a severe lack of information and documentation on it.


Manual:

http://guacamole.incubator.apache.org/doc/gug/

If there are deficiencies there, contributions to the manual are welcome
just like contributions to the codebase in general. The git repository for
that is:

https://github.com/apache/incubator-guacamole-manual

It's written in DocBook, which is XML.

No
issue tracker, no issue submission for git..


The issue tracker is:

https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/GUACAMOLE/

> Commercial Support
>
> As some of the main target audiences for Apache Guacamole are enterprises
> and companies that need to provide access to many computers (hence its
> design as a gateway), we consider the availability of commercial support
> crucial to Guacamole's success. If you provide commercial support and would
> like your company to be listed, please send us an email, and we will work
> with you to do so.
>
> Companies providing support for Apache Guacamole are not endorsed by the
> Apache Software Foundation, though some such companies do employ committers
> of the Apache Guacamole project.
>
>
> Arcisphere LLC
> Arcisphere is a software engineering firm which started working with
> Guacamole to provide product training. They continue to provide assistance
> with Guacamole installation and general product usage, and love to share
> the success they have had with both commercial and open software products.
>
> Glyptodon Inc.
> Glyptodon Inc. was founded in 2013 by the original authors of the
> Guacamole project to fill the growing demand for commercial support.
> Glyptodon believes strongly in open source software, and is dedicated to
> contributing all Guacamole changes back to the project and community.
